SIMH is a highly portable, multi-system emulator which runs on Windows, Linux, macOS, FreeBSD, OpenBSD, NetBSD and OpenVMS. It is maintained by Bob Supnik, a former DEC engineer and DEC vice president, and has been in development in one form or another since the 1960s.

History

SIMH was based on a much older systems emulator called MIMIC, which was written in the late 1960s at Applied Data Research.[1] SIMH was started in 1993 with the purpose of preserving minicomputer hardware and software which was fading into obscurity.[1]
